Cooking Wild Game in SE Kentucky

Author: Megan Gullett

Major Program: Cook Wild Kentucky

In South Central Kentucky, food insecurity is a sad reality that many of Extension’s clients face. According to Feeding America, 1 in 8 Kentuckians face food insecurity. South Central Kentucky is also home to many native wild game species that are commonly harvested for alternate sources of protein.
